The station is equipped with all the necessary facilities to make your journey seamless. Whether you're purchasing tickets from the office open from 06:00 to 20:00 on weekdays or collecting pre-purchased tickets from its accessible machines, getting your travel documentation is straightforward. The station supports smartcard transactions, and discounts are available for holders of the Disabled Persons Railcard.
Although there's no waiting room, comfortable seating areas ensure you can relax while waiting for your train. Plus, with CCTV present, safety is a clear priority. For assistance within the station, help points are strategically placed—staffed seven days a week to provide support, making it a friendly and accommodating place for everyone.
Welwyn Garden City is a Category A station, offering step-free access throughout. While tactile surfaces are not standard across all platform edges, there's comprehensive assistance for travelers needing support. This includes ramp access to trains and the option for pre-booked or 'turn up and go' help-- ensuring your journey is comfortable from departure to arrival. Despite not having accessible toilets on-site, facilities are located on the platform for travelers' convenience.

The station prides itself on user-friendly ticketing options. With a ticket office operational Monday through Saturday from 06:55 to 13:30 and ticket machines available for those outside these hours, purchasing or collecting tickets bought online remains hassle-free. Additionally, these machines support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ts to ensure accessibility for all passengers.
As you navigate the station, you'll find helpful staff available during the same hours as the ticket office to answer questions or assist with your travel needs. For auditory announcements and visual departure screens, London Road (Brighton) ensures you're updated on your journey. And if you need more personalized assistance, help points are conveniently located on the platforms.
Although not all areas offer step-free access, the station provides options to accommodate travelers with mobility needs. Ramps are available for train access, though it’s essential to arrange this in advance or upon arrival if needed. Staff trained to provide assistance aboard trains can help ensure a smooth journey. Remember, arriving 20 minutes early allows staff to coordinate any required accessibility assistance at your destination or connecting stations.
While there are no accessible restrooms or waiting rooms, seating areas are present for comfort while you wait for your train.
